Rosendal Wines
Reserve Red Rock 2020

WINE STYLE:
Medium to Full Bodied Natural Red Wine - Oaked for 18 months
VARIETAL COMPOSITION:
50% Cabernet Sauvignon, 40% Merlot, 10% Petit Verdot
ANALYSIS:
ALCOHOL: 14% | RS: 3.4 g/L | TA: 4.8g/L | PH: 3.54
COLOUR:
Deep Ruby Red Colour
APPELLATION:
The grapes were sourced from a property on the outskirts of Paarl along the foothills of the majestic Simonsberg Mountain. The temperate Mediterranean climate is excellent for growing quality grapes and the farm receives plenty of sweet natural water that runs down the slopes of the mountain. All of the vines are trellised and planted on a variety of slopes and soils ranging from decomposed granite to sand soil.
WINEMAKING:
The 3 cultivars were harvested separately. The grapes were destemmed, lightly crushed and moved to open stainless steel fermentation tanks. The must was inoculated with commercial yeasts. Flavour and colour development was achieved by regular pump-overs and punch downs every 4 hours. After primary alcoholic fermentation the wines underwent malolactic fermentation followed by 18 months ageing in 20% new and the remainder second-fill French oak barrels to produce supple, rounded tannins. A well structured and balanced blend.
ON THE NOSE:
Layers of red fruits, ripe plums and black currants.
ON THE PALATE:
Smooth entry, deliciously plush with cherry and raspberry dominating the palate. Cedar tones and spicy nuances round off the finish.
FINISH:
Round and generous.
PAIRING IDEAS:
Roasted Lamb, Seared Rib Eye steak or try with rich beef stews.
